How they compare

Indonesia currently reports 3,810 1000 USD against 2,169 1000 USD in China, a difference of 1,641 1000 USD.

That makes Indonesia's figure about 1.8 times China's.

The two have swapped places 4 times across 20 shared years of data; in 1997 it was Indonesia ahead.

China ranks 5th and Indonesia ranks 2nd of 39 countries.

Indonesia has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
